Cincinnati vs. Country: What You Need to Know

With an A+ rating from the BBB, Cincinnati Insurance Company has been serving its customers since 1950. The Cincinnati Insurance company was founded in 1950 by four independent agents, two of whom were brothers, John Jack Schiff and Robert Cleveland Schiff. The company operates in 13 states through nearly 1,000 selected independent agencies.

Country Financial is a group of US insurance and financial services companies available in 19 states in the U.S. Their history began in 1925, when a group of Agricultural Association members from Illinois formed a company, Country Mutual Insurance, selling fire and lightning insurance. In the following four years, new products were included in their portfolios, such as crop hail and farm insurance, auto and life insurance. By 1953, Country Preferred Insurance Company was incorporated and in 1965 another company, Country Capital Management, was formed as a registered broker dealer, allowing them to offer securities products, mutual funds, variable annuities, variable life insurance and 529 College Savings Plans. In 1997, based on their principle of putting people first, the cliente service center became available 24 hours a day. The company adopted the name Country Financial in 2008, to better describe their vision of being “The Best Provider of Financial Security in America.” Country Life Insurance Company®, Country Mutual Insurance Company® and its respective subsidiaries, are located in Bloomington, IL. Today, Country Financial serves about one million households and businesses throughout the United States and offers a range of insurance and financial products, including auto, home, life, health, commercial, farm & ranch and crop insurance, and retirement planning, education funding, annuities and planning services.

Cincinnati Insurance vs. Country: How much are the Average Rates?

Below is a list of the average rates that drivers typically pay with Cincinnati Insurance and Country. On average, Cincinnati Insurance charges approximately $234.54 per month while Country comes in at around $147.96 per month. For Cincinnati Insurance, the cheapest state average is Tennessee at $209.27 per month and the most expensive is Tennessee at $209.27 per month. For Country, the cheapest state average is Nevada at $135.93 per month and the most expensive is Arizona at $193.94 per month.

Cincinnati or Country: Ways To Save

Cincinnati offers a wide range of discounts to its policyholders, including Good Student, Healthy Living (Life Insurance), and High Deductible discounts. Country also offers a few discounts that Cincinnati doesn’t including Occupation, Engaged Couple, and Legacy discounts. Cincinnati or Country Mobile Apps Options

The Cincinnati Insurance Mobile app is available for android and iPhones and iPads. This insurance tool is where you can manage payments, view auto policy information, download ID cards, submit glass claims, request roadside services and more.

The Country Financial Mobile app is available for android and iPhones and iPads. The app provides a dashboard where you can manage your bill, view the status of your claims, update the contact info, manage your notifications, obtain your policy documents and view your insurance card...
